Canfield is a solitaire card game played with a standard deck of 52 cards. The game begins with seven cards dealt face up in a row, known as the tableau, and the remaining cards form a draw pile. Players aim to build four foundation piles in ascending order by suit, moving cards from the tableau to the foundations or to a reserve pile that can hold one card. Cards can be moved between tableau columns in descending order and alternating colors, allowing strategic gameplay to uncover hidden cards and build the foundations.
